The Origins and Implications of Financial Colonialism in Latin America

This chapter explores the concept of financial colonialism, tracing its origins to the mid-1960s through the lens of banking practices in Latin America. It highlights the political motivations behind U.S. lending, leading to a pervasive debt crisis across the region by the early 1980s.
